Make sure he always has access to clean water and keep in mind to feed him properly. You don’t want a small bubble, don’t you? A good rule of thumb is to feed your Doxiepoo about one cup of kibble divided into two meals per day. But, feed your Doxiepoo is high-quality kibble that is specially formulated for small dog breeds with high energy levels.Īlso, never be too generous with treats because this hybrid breed is prone to obesity. In general, on the smaller side of the size spectrum, the Doxiepoo doesn’t need a ton of food to maintain his body weight. Always ensure you’re buying your new dog from a professional breeder with great credentials. While puppies from high-quality breeders may cost more than buying one from a puppy mill or backyard breeder, you’re guaranteed to receive a happy and healthy dog with all information available.īut, Doxiepoo puppies from puppy mills can suffer from numerous health and behavioral disorders, including aggression, fear, internal parasites, and respiratory issues. It’s critical to always purchase your puppy from a reputable and responsible dog breeder so you can avoid any negative circumstances. But, some Doxiepoo pups can cost as much as $2,000, depending upon their lineage. Now, let’s see how much this breed costs? The average cost of a Dachshund Poodle Mix is around $250.

If you work long hours, this breed isn’t for you. If he’s left by himself for long periods of time, he can easily get stressed and exhibit destructive behaviors such as urinating inside or chewing on your favorite pair of shoes. But, this dog is prone to separation anxiety. This loyal and loving personality means that he’ll always be thrilled to see you when you come home.
